Probably the photo was made in 50's.
There is Order of Kutuzov (1st class) on his right side - rewarded 22/09/43.
Others are 2 Orders of Red Banner (he had 4 in total - 1921(2), 43 and 49), Medal "XX years of RKKA" (1938), Medal "For the Defence of Leningrad" (1942).

I am currently playing version 1.9 with Søren, and in our game (currently on turn 77), the partisans work fine.

The first partisans to appear are 6 small "Remnant" units that appear after the germans take Bialystok, Minsk, and Kiev. 2 units for each city. These units do not reconstitute. It appears that you did receive these units and that the Germans have destroyed them (since I can see that you have taken partisan squads casulties)

And after that Russian partisan units appear in 3 ways:
1) Some appear after certain other cities are taking
2) Some appear on a certain turn - the first on turn 47
3) Some appear after certain events are taken (the first such event is the first Russian winter offensive).

Since you are in turn 20 you will not have received any partisan under 2 and 3 yet.

Regarding the city-based partisans: they appear after the below cities are taken:
Pskov
Soltsy
Luga
Novgorod
Pskov
Staraya Russa

Have the Germans take any of these? If not then that is why you have not received any partisans yet.
